F4 on Variable Screen for a DataStore Object Produces Long Run Time

We experiencing a long run time in returning values when we select F4 for the Variable 0COMP_CODE when we process query for a DataStore.  Before our upgrade to NW04S, we did not experience this issue.  As background, the DataStore (ODS) has not changed, the variable has not changed, and the query has not changed.
0COMP_CODE has the following configuration in RSD1:
Query Def. Filter Value Selection – Values in Master Data Table
Query Execution Filter Val. Selectn – Only Posted Values for Navigation.
These settings are exactly like this in our BW 3.5 system.
In my review of the differences, I found that in BW 3.5, the runtime is short because the selection that is returned is the Company Codes in the Master Data table, but in NW04S, the selection that is returned is the Company Codes within the ODS.

<b>Query Execution Filter Val. Selection</b> should help you a lot in improving performance for F4.
Three options are available for the <b>Query Execution Filter Val. Selection</b> field on the BEx tab that directly affect F4 searches.
<b>The Only Posted Values for Navigation</b> setting limits an F4 search to the values related to the query’s navigation state. It is the recommended setting if you’re working with less savvy BW end users who may have trouble identifying applicable values or are confused when faced with long lists of characteristics. This setting yields the <b>slowest performance</b> in terms of the F4 search.
<b>Only Values in InfoProvider</b> is a better option if you need a list of characteristic values for a variable that is limited to the transactional records in the InfoProvider that a query is being executed against. This setting is ideal for restricting users to the appropriate source when data is available in different InfoProviders with different values. For example, let’s say you have an InfoCube with billing data for Europe and another for the US. Each sales office will have different values, so by using this setting a variable can be restricted to the correct values.
<b>The Values in Master Data Table</b> setting allows users to list all possible characteristic values when they run F4. Recommend that you use it when you have transactional records for almost all the values across InfoProviders and users are aware of the relevance of the values for the navigation state.
While the Values in Master Data Table setting is the <b>fastest F4</b> search setting, you need to be aware of a couple of situations when using it. Users with authorization restrictions may have an F4 list returned with all the values from the master data table, but a subsequent query may not report the result. Instead it will generate an error message informing the user of the authorization restriction. Likewise, users may select values from the master data table that are not valid for the current query due to other restrictions. There may not be any records for an InfoObject in its underlying InfoProvider designed for a query, so the system returns a “no applicable data found” message.

    Hello,
    Refer to note 984229.
    F4 accesses the DSO post upgrade in 7.X and hence the time.
    It is possible to improve the time by creating index in DSO  or following other advice as mentioned in 984229. read mode M.
